Passengers Invite Grieving Lyft Driver To Join Them On NYE & They Have A Blast

For a Lyft driver named Vincent, 2024 was a devastatingly tragic year. In September, he sadly lost his beloved wife. So, by the time New Year’s Eve rolled around, he was still deeply grieving this huge loss. Even still, Vincent needed to work. The night turned out to be pretty terrible… that is until he serendipitously met two strangers who would change everything.

Those strangers were friends named Vanessa and Tricia. The two of them had spent the night ringing in the new year, but their plans changed when they got Vincent as their driver. Upon hearing about his tough night, they offered to take him out for a drink. And the rest, as they say, is history!

Turns out, Vanessa, Tricia, and Vincent make the best of friends. The three of them spent the night hanging out, singing karaoke, and getting to know one another. They formed a bond that is certain to last well into 2025 and beyond. In fact, Vanessa is thrilled to share that they are working on setting up a lunch or dinner with him soon!

“She sent you to check in on her hubby & to send him a sign! You didn’t disappoint. What a way to bring in the new year,” someone shares in the comment section of Vanessa’s video, with another person suggesting, “Please make it a tradition to spend NYE with him.”

“I have no doubt she sent you guys to show him a good time and give him a breath of fresh air,” a third person adds. “It’s this that restores my faith in humanity, blessings to all of you!!”
